在数字化时代,移动应用开发已成为许多企业和个人追求的热点。Appsmith,作为一款强大的低代码应用开发平台,正在改变着移动应用开发的格局。本文将带您深入了解Appsmith开发者社区,包括新手入门指南、实战技巧分享,帮助您在移动应用开发的新境界中找到自己的位置。
新手入门:从零开始,轻松掌握Appsmith
1. Appsmith简介
Appsmith是一个开源的低代码应用开发平台,它允许开发者通过拖放界面和编写简单的逻辑来快速构建移动和Web应用。无论是企业级应用还是个人项目,Appsmith都能满足您的需求。
2. 安装与配置
首先,您需要注册Appsmith账户并在本地安装Appsmith。以下是基本步骤:
- 访问Appsmith官网,注册并登录账户。
- 下载Appsmith桌面应用程序。
- 运行应用程序,输入您的API密钥以连接到您的Appsmith账户。
3. 界面布局与组件
Appsmith提供了丰富的组件库,包括表格、图表、地图等。您可以通过拖放操作来构建用户界面。
4. 数据集成
Appsmith支持多种数据源,如数据库、REST API等。您可以通过配置数据源来获取和处理数据。
5. 逻辑编写
Appsmith允许您编写简单的逻辑来控制应用的行为。您可以使用JavaScript、Python等语言来实现复杂的逻辑。
实战技巧:从入门到精通
1. 高效使用组件
掌握组件的用法是构建高效应用的关键。以下是一些实用的技巧:
- 利用组件的属性和事件来实现动态交互。
- 使用组件的布局功能来优化界面布局。
- 结合响应式设计,使应用在不同设备上都能良好显示。
2. 数据处理与缓存
合理处理数据是保证应用性能的关键。以下是一些数据处理技巧:
- 使用数据绑定来简化数据更新。
- 利用缓存技术来提高数据加载速度。
- 采用数据分页来优化大量数据的展示。
3. 性能优化
优化应用性能是提升用户体验的重要手段。以下是一些性能优化技巧:
- 优化JavaScript和CSS代码。
- 使用图片压缩和懒加载技术。
- 适当使用Web Workers来处理复杂计算。
4. 部署与发布
完成应用开发后,您需要将其部署到服务器或云平台。以下是一些部署技巧:
- 使用Docker容器化应用,提高部署效率。
- 利用CI/CD工具实现自动化部署。
- 选择合适的云服务提供商,如AWS、Azure等。
加入Appsmith开发者社区,共筑移动应用新未来
Appsmith开发者社区是一个充满活力的平台,汇聚了全球开发者。在这里,您可以:
- 学习最新技术,提升开发技能。
- 与其他开发者交流心得,分享实战经验。
- 获取Appsmith官方支持和资源。
总之,Appsmith开发者社区为新手提供了丰富的学习资源,为老手提供了展示才华的舞台。让我们一起加入这个社区,共同探索移动应用开发的新境界吧!
